Introduction
Spiritual awakening is often described as a shift in awareness. People begin questioning old beliefs, noticing deeper patterns in life, and feeling drawn toward personal growth or spiritual understanding.
During this process, some people also notice changes in how they feel emotionally, mentally, and sometimes physically.
You may hear people talk about fatigue, emotional waves, changes in sleep, heightened sensitivity, or periods of intense self-reflection.
It is important to approach this topic carefully and responsibly.
Personal transformation can involve emotional and psychological shifts, and those changes may influence how someone feels physically or mentally. However, physical or emotional symptoms should never automatically be assumed to have a spiritual cause.
If you experience persistent physical symptoms, overwhelming emotional distress, anxiety, depression, or confusion that interferes with daily life, it is important to speak with a qualified medical or mental health professional.
Spiritual exploration should never replace appropriate professional care.

Awakening Is Primarily an Inner Process
Spiritual awakening is mainly a shift in awareness and perspective.
People often begin examining their beliefs, emotional patterns, life direction, and sense of identity more deeply than before.
This introspection can bring clarity and personal growth, but it can also bring periods of emotional intensity or uncertainty.
Because the mind and body are closely connected, emotional change can sometimes influence how we feel physically as well.
Understanding this connection helps people approach the process with balance instead of fear or confusion.
Emotional Intensity During Awakening
One of the most common experiences during awakening involves heightened emotions.
People sometimes become more aware of feelings they previously ignored. Old memories may surface, unresolved emotions may come into awareness, or emotional reactions may feel stronger than usual.
For some individuals this can include:
unexpected waves of sadness or grief
moments of deep compassion or empathy
periods of emotional vulnerability
feelings of relief after emotional release
These experiences can be part of personal reflection and emotional processing.
However, persistent emotional distress should always be taken seriously. If someone experiences ongoing depression, severe anxiety, panic attacks, or emotional overwhelm, speaking with a licensed therapist or mental health professional is strongly recommended.
Professional support can help people process emotions safely and constructively.
Periods of Questioning or Mental Overload
Spiritual awakening often brings intense questioning.
People may start examining beliefs about identity, purpose, relationships, spirituality, and life direction. This questioning can feel exciting at times, but it can also feel mentally exhausting.
Some people describe periods where their thoughts feel unusually active or reflective.
While questioning and self-examination are natural parts of personal growth, persistent confusion, disorientation, or distressing thoughts should not be ignored.
Mental health professionals are trained to help people navigate periods of psychological change and can provide valuable guidance when someone feels overwhelmed.
Sleep Changes
Some individuals report changes in sleep patterns during periods of intense reflection or emotional processing.
They may sleep more than usual because the body feels tired, or they may experience restless nights while their mind processes new ideas and emotions.
Sleep changes can have many causes including stress, lifestyle habits, health conditions, or emotional strain.
If sleep disturbances continue for long periods or significantly affect daily life, it is important to consult a healthcare professional.
Medical evaluation can help identify possible causes and provide appropriate treatment if needed.
Fatigue or Changes in Energy
Periods of personal transformation sometimes bring fatigue.
Emotional processing and deep reflection can feel draining, and people may temporarily feel lower energy than usual.
However, fatigue is also a common symptom of many medical conditions. Because of this, persistent fatigue should never be dismissed as purely spiritual.
If fatigue continues for an extended time or becomes severe, medical advice should always be sought.
Caring for physical health is an important part of maintaining balance during any stage of personal growth.
Heightened Sensitivity
Some people report becoming more sensitive to their environment during awakening.
They may notice emotional tension more easily in conversations, feel overwhelmed in noisy environments, or become more aware of how other people’s moods affect them.
This increased awareness can be part of developing emotional insight.
At the same time, if sensitivity leads to anxiety, social withdrawal, or distress that interferes with normal life, professional support can be extremely helpful.
Therapists and counselors can provide tools for managing emotional sensitivity in healthy ways.
When Symptoms Should Be Evaluated by Professionals
It is extremely important to emphasize that spiritual explanations should never replace medical or mental health care.
If someone experiences any of the following, professional evaluation is strongly recommended:
persistent anxiety or panic
ongoing depression
severe fatigue
chronic sleep disturbance
confusion or disorientation
physical pain or unusual physical symptoms
emotional distress that interferes with daily functioning
Healthcare providers are trained to identify medical and psychological conditions that may require treatment.
Seeking professional help is not a sign that spiritual experiences are invalid. It is simply a responsible way to care for your well-being.
Spiritual Growth and Professional Support Can Work Together
Some people worry that seeking medical or psychological support means their spiritual experiences will be dismissed.
In reality, the two can work together.
Doctors, therapists, and counselors help people maintain physical and emotional health. Their support can make periods of personal transformation easier to navigate.
Spiritual exploration should always remain grounded in practical care for the body and mind.
Balanced growth includes both self-reflection and responsible attention to health.
Supporting Yourself During Awakening
If you are going through a period of deep personal reflection or spiritual questioning, a few simple practices can help maintain balance.
Get adequate rest and allow time for reflection.
Maintain healthy routines including good nutrition and hydration.
Spend time in calm environments such as nature.
Talk with supportive friends, mentors, or professionals when needed.
Awakening is not something you have to navigate alone.
